Output 5180026ea57df195afd35ef8386b07b5d3140f6ff1a972303fc40a780b157f94:0

value
29207800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2e930505130fe5f11efdd11b0a38de4e7a3067 OP_EQUALVERIFY OP_CHECKSIG
address
18DgBCDWrq542Hbn8ajG7PVV36vxMEBHcP
transaction
5180026ea57df195afd35ef8386b07b5d3140f6ff1a972303fc40a780b157f94
spent
true